“Mods set to invade Colne” says the Lancashire Telegraph

A MOD invasion is set to hit Colne next summer with the first North by North West Festival.

The two-day event based around Colne Muni has been organised by Pendle Leisure Trust and Doc Redeye Events.

Headlining the festival will be founder member of The Jam, Bruce Foxton and From the Jam, and the ever-popular Bad Manners led by Buster Bloodvessel.

It promises to be a celebration of all things Mod with some top bands playing live, leading DJs on the decks and a special cavalcade of scooter clubs from around the region on the Saturday afternoon. The organisers have teamed up with the Cheeky Northern Monkeys Scooter Club who will be heading to Colne for their annual celebration weekend and linking up with other local scooter clubs along the way for a rally featuring some vintage Vespas and Lambrettas.

They will be joined by Mini lovers from across the North West who will be joining in the fun by bringing both classic and new Minis to the event The full Friday night line-up at the Muni sees From the Jam being supported by two of the up-and-coming bands on the Mod scene, the 45s and The Universal.

Carlisle-based The 45s were last in Colne for the Great British Rhythm and Blues Festival over the August bank holiday weekend when they were joined on stage by Dr Feelgood guitarist Wilco Johnson who presented them with one of his own limited edition Fender Telecaster guitars.

The Saturday line-up features Accrington Mod outfit The Itch, who this year celebrate 20 years together, tribute band the Small Fakers who play the music of the Small Faces and The Kast Off Kinks featuring former members of the Kinks including the band’s original drummer Mick Avory.

Completing the line-up are Steve Ellis’ Love Affair, best known for the hit single Everlasting Love and Bad Manners, one of the great showbands with hits such as Lorraine, Lip Up Fatty and Special Brew.
